Monthly Cost of Living

Monthly costs for one person with rent: $1,266 in Playa del Carmen versus $609 in Bel Air.

Estimated couple costs with rent: $2,279 in Playa del Carmen versus $1,009 in Bel Air.

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$3,292 in Playa del Carmen versus $1,410 in Bel Air.

Living in Playa del Carmen is roughly 108% more expensive than in Bel Air, driven mainly by Eating Out.

Both cities sit below the global median: Playa del Carmen 7% lower, Bel Air 56% lower.
